User-Centered Web Design Principles
Successful web design hinges on prioritizing the visitor's needs and experiences. This approach centers around deeply analyzing user goals, behaviors, and pain points. Through iterative design processes, designers endeavor to construct websites that are easy to use, accessible to a wide range of users, and effectively achieve their intended objectives.
- Essential principles include:
- Perspective-taking for the user,
- Readability of content and navigation,
- Accessibility for all users,
- Uniformity in design elements,
- Feedback to user actions.
By adhering to these guidelines, designers can deliver websites that are not only visually appealing but also functional for users.
